Output c66d568cf38e0fe856816c2aeeedd0291bbe5242a928becbf00385882b642b5a:22

value
6864000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d71a7fefcdb4af240c068ebe981f86fbb2209df0 OP_EQUAL
address
MTWXFufaUwhPhV8rEd6WMqJ2CNq6MqsciP
transaction
c66d568cf38e0fe856816c2aeeedd0291bbe5242a928becbf00385882b642b5a
spent
true